I should have been a bit more specific. One would do this for the HDFS and HBase daemons, and not for other subsystems like MR Child processes or the TaskTracker if the oom_adj is inherited by its children. It doesn't cure the problem as you say but will help people avoid shooting their toes off with common misconfiguration issues -- too many mappers, or some other non-Hadoop process on the box chewing up VM. The Ruby interpreter (running Puppet) comes to mind as an example, though recent releases have fixed that particular problem.
